How Can You Ensure the Seat Fits Your Body Size and Riding Style?
To ensure the seat fits your body size and riding style, consider the following factors:
- Seat Width: The width of the seat should match the distance between your sit bones for optimal comfort and support.
- Padding Thickness: The amount of padding can influence comfort during long rides; thicker padding is often preferred for casual rides, while thinner padding may be better for performance.
- Seat Height Adjustability: A seat that can be adjusted in height allows for customization based on your leg length and riding position.
- Seat Shape: The shape of the seat can affect your riding posture; a flatter seat may be better for wheelies as it allows for easier shifting of weight.
- Material: The material of the seat impacts durability and comfort; breathable materials can help reduce overheating during intense rides.
Seat width is crucial because if the seat is too narrow or too wide, it can lead to discomfort or even injury over time. Measure the distance between your sit bones and compare it to the seat’s width specifications to ensure a good fit.
Padding thickness is another important factor; while thicker padding may feel more comfortable at first, it can sometimes lead to soreness during longer rides. Riders who perform tricks like wheelies often prefer a firmer seat that offers better support and allows for more mobility.
Seat height adjustability is essential for accommodating different leg lengths and riding styles. Being able to set the seat at the correct height allows for efficient pedaling and better control during maneuvers.
The shape of the seat plays a significant role in your riding position. A flatter seat is advantageous for performing tricks because it provides a stable platform for shifting your weight, while a more contoured seat might restrict movement.
Lastly, the material of the seat can affect both comfort and longevity. Seats made from breathable materials can enhance airflow, keeping you cooler during intense sessions, while durable materials can withstand the wear and tear of frequent use.
